Owl Prowl & S’mores
Select Fridays, from December 6th– January 31st , 6-7:30pm. $25-$35, ages 10+
Experience the Raptor Trail like never before! This unique guided tour will give you a closer look at these beautiful and intriguing nocturnal creatures, and includes evening-specific activities, complete with s’mores. Purchase tickets in advance at https://carolinaraptorcenter.org/.

At Village Park through Dec 30th
www.kannapolisnc.gov/christmas
Our neighbors in Kannapolis have created an incredible outdoor event for all to enjoy! The Celebration of Lights includes over 250,000 lights! Walk through the park to enjoy the light displays, ride an exquisite carousel or purchase a ticket for the Winterland Express train that takes you on a tour of the lights. S’mores, visits with Santa, and singing bears are some of the other activities available. Plan your visit at kannapolisnc.gov/winterland-express.
